ANASAC adds new group in Victoria to its Socio-Productive Incubator Model

As part of its sustainability and community engagement strategy, ANASAC began in January 2026 a new process of productive accompaniment in the commune of Victoria, Araucanía Region., incorporating 25 participants to its Socio-productive Incubator Model in the field of cut flowers.

The initiative seeks to strengthen productive capacities and generate new opportunities for local development, through a model that promotes self-management, associativity and access to formal markets.

After evaluating different communities in the region, Victoria was selected to begin this new stage of the program. The participants will begin a training process that includes goals and performance indicators to measure their progress in each phase of the model.

With this initiative, ANASAC continues to promote projects that promote productive and social development in the territories where it is present, reinforcing its commitment to the sustainable development of rural communities.
